This week’s ScareHouse podcast features the one and only Katie AKA “Dudders” as a special guest host. We find out all about Margee’s recent trip to Bogota, Colombia where she explored the history of the horror genre, popular ghost stories, and the topic of fear in South America. We also find out what exactly Guinea Pig tastes like. You can find out more about Margee’s adventures at www.margeekerr.com. This deep podcast also features a discussion of Furries, Juggalos, and Scott discusses the recent cover story featuring ScareHouse on the international magazine “Fun World.”
